- Choosing the right form is the first step in designing an effective study and minimizing unwanted BPC-157 side effects. For a project focused on healing gut inflammation, an injectable might not only be less effective but could also introduce unnecessary injection site reactions. Conversely, using an oral form for a study on a torn ACL might not deliver enough of the peptide systemically to produce a measurable result.
